Tadalafil is the brand name of a drug used to treat male erectile dysfunction (impotence), developed by the biotech firm ICOS and marketed worldwide by Eli Lilly. Cialis has FDA approval and appeared in U.S. stores in December, 2003. Cialis has a multiyear promotional deal with professional golf's PGA TOUR. The tablets are yellow and oval-shaped.

Cialis's main selling points are that it works for up to 36 hours after being swallowed and that it can be taken with or without food (Viagra works for some 4 hours). It has the same mode of action as sildenafil (Viagra), and vardenafil (Levitra).

Common side effects with Cialis include headache, upset stomach, back pain, and muscle aches, the last two usually coming 12–24 hours after taking the drug. These side effects usually go away after a few hours, though back pain and muscle aches may take as long as 48 hours.

Men taking nitrates or or alpha blockers should not take Cialis because it could cause blood pressure problems. Some of the side effects of the drug include back ache, stomach ache, muscle aches, or headaches. The company advises that in the rare event that an erection lasts for more than four hours (a condition called priapism), the man should seek emergency medical attention. According to http://xlpharmacy.net Vardenafil is a prescription drug used in the treatment of erectile dysfunction. It can assist men with this disorder in achieving and maintaining an erection during sexual activity. It should not be used with types of medicines called nitrates and alpha-blockers because of potentially dangerous interactions with these drugs. Television commercials for the drug also warn that in the event an erection lasts for more than four hours, a condition known as priapism, medical advice should be sought immediately.

Vardenafil was co-marketed by Bayer Pharmaceuticals and GlaxoSmithKline under the trade name Levitra. According to a press release issued by the Bayer group on January 10, 2005, the co-promotion rights of GlaxoSmithKline on Levitra have been "transferred back" to Bayer for major markets in Asia, Europe, Africa, and other areas outside of the United States. Both companies continue to co-promote Levitra in the United States. In Italy, Bayer markets the product as Levitra and GSK markets the product as Vivanza.
